☐ Prefetcher cache bounds — Verify that the GridFox map-tile prefetcher respects the per-plugin tile quota declared in your manifest. Plugins that request tiles beyond the configured radius will be throttled, not rejected, so confirm your retry logic does not amplify load. Check that prefetch hints are issued only on explicit user pan or zoom, never on speculative gestures. If your plugin needs a quota exception, submit the waiver form and route it to the engineer listed below.

named custodian: Druion Kelix Brivan

Ticket: Dedupe worker in Pagewarden staging collapses unrelated alerts.

Root cause: the staging env file was copied from a laptop and DEDUP_WINDOW_SECONDS was set to 86400, so a full day of alerts merged into one incident. Correct value is 300. While fixing this, we noticed the worker also needs its queue credential defined locally; add that on the line directly below.

sealed setting: LEDGER_TOKEN5=6d086

Release checklist, item 7: verify the Driftplume thumbnail generation queue is fully drained before promoting. Check that the dead-letter count is zero and that the resize workers report the new image library version. If stragglers remain older than ten minutes, requeue them manually rather than purging. Confirmation that the canary batch rendered cleanly is tied to the token below.

build token for yahig-kaguf: htk3_c19

### Changed defaults — Routewise 3.2

Heads up for the release notes: the driver-assignment heuristic now weighs proximity over idle time by default, which the Falkner pilot showed cuts wait times nicely. Old behavior is still available via override. Ship the new defaults everywhere except the Bramble region fleet. The updated configuration that goes out with this release is as follows.

deployment values, bahop-fahag:
[silok]
host = silok.lumictech.test
user = silok_svc
database = silok_prod